Plugin BackUp

Rédigé par Djb le 18 novembre 2015 Aucun commentaire

Je suis sur la réalisation d'un plugin pour réaliser une sauvegarde du dossier data, lors de cette sauvegarde le fichier sera envoyé au format .zip


Un morceau du code en attendant la mise en ligne du plugin.


$zip = new ZipArchive;
$download = 'download.zip';
$zip->open($download, ZipArchive::CREATE);
    foreach (glob("themes/*/*/*.*") as $file) {
$zip->addFile($file);
}
    $zip->close();
    header('Content-Type: application/zip');
header("Content-Disposition: attachment; filename = $download");
header('Content-Length: ' . filesize($download));
header("Location: $download");

Classé dans : Plugins

PHP

Retrouvez les plugins et templates pour PluXml

Information sur Djb, auteur de l'article:

La drogue cause des trous de mémoire et plein d’autres trucs moches dont je me souviens jamais.

Écrire un commentaire